import {EmailDnsValidationService} from '@fluxer/api/src/infrastructure/EmailDnsValidationService';
import {describe, expect, test, vi} from 'vitest';
type ResolveMxFn = (domain: string) => Promise>;
type ResolveAddressFn = (domain: string) => Promise>;
interface MockResolver {
resolveMx: ReturnType>;
resolve4: ReturnType>;
resolve6: ReturnType>;
}
function createDnsError(code: string): Error & {code: string} {
const error = new Error(`DNS lookup failed: ${code}`) as Error & {code: string};
error.code = code;
return error;
}
function createMockResolver(): MockResolver {
return {
resolveMx: vi.fn(),
resolve4: vi.fn(),
resolve6: vi.fn(),
};
}
describe('EmailDnsValidationService', () => {
test('accepts email domains that have MX records', async () => {
const resolver = createMockResolver();
resolver.resolveMx.mockResolvedValue([{exchange: 'mx.example.com', priority: 10}]);
const service = new EmailDnsValidationService({
resolver,
enforceInTestMode: true,
});
const result = await service.hasValidDnsRecords('person@example.com');
expect(result).toBe(true);
expect(resolver.resolveMx).toHaveBeenCalledWith('example.com');
expect(resolver.resolve4).not.toHaveBeenCalled();
expect(resolver.resolve6).not.toHaveBeenCalled();
});
test('falls back to A/AAAA when MX is missing', async () => {
const resolver = createMockResolver();
resolver.resolveMx.mockRejectedValue(createDnsError('ENODATA'));
resolver.resolve4.mockResolvedValue(['192.0.2.10']);
resolver.resolve6.mockResolvedValue([]);
const service = new EmailDnsValidationService({
resolver,
enforceInTestMode: true,
});
const result = await service.hasValidDnsRecords('person@example.com');
expect(result).toBe(true);
expect(resolver.resolveMx).toHaveBeenCalledWith('example.com');
expect(resolver.resolve4).toHaveBeenCalledWith('example.com');
expect(resolver.resolve6).toHaveBeenCalledWith('example.com');
});
test('rejects domains that have no MX and no A/AAAA records', async () => {
const resolver = createMockResolver();
resolver.resolveMx.mockRejectedValue(createDnsError('ENODATA'));
resolver.resolve4.mockRejectedValue(createDnsError('ENODATA'));
resolver.resolve6.mockRejectedValue(createDnsError('ENODATA'));
const service = new EmailDnsValidationService({
resolver,
enforceInTestMode: true,
});
const result = await service.hasValidDnsRecords('person@example.com');
expect(result).toBe(false);
});
test('rejects domains that do not exist', async () => {
const resolver = createMockResolver();
resolver.resolveMx.mockRejectedValue(createDnsError('ENOTFOUND'));
const service = new EmailDnsValidationService({
resolver,
enforceInTestMode: true,
});
const result = await service.hasValidDnsRecords('person@missing-domain.invalid');
expect(result).toBe(false);
expect(resolver.resolve4).not.toHaveBeenCalled();
expect(resolver.resolve6).not.toHaveBeenCalled();
});
test('fails open on transient resolver errors', async () => {
const resolver = createMockResolver();
resolver.resolveMx.mockRejectedValue(createDnsError('ETIMEOUT'));
const service = new EmailDnsValidationService({
resolver,
enforceInTestMode: true,
});
const result = await service.hasValidDnsRecords('person@example.com');
expect(result).toBe(true);
});
test('caches results by normalised domain', async () => {
const resolver = createMockResolver();
resolver.resolveMx.mockResolvedValue([{exchange: 'mx.example.com', priority: 10}]);
const service = new EmailDnsValidationService({
resolver,
enforceInTestMode: true,
});
const first = await service.hasValidDnsRecords('person@Example.com');
const second = await service.hasValidDnsRecords('someone@example.com');
expect(first).toBe(true);
expect(second).toBe(true);
expect(resolver.resolveMx).toHaveBeenCalledTimes(1);
});
});
